Default Fault code 17549.....

Hi all.

Found this code when fidling around with vcds the other day. Deleted it an checked again today an oh yes, its returned Car runs as normai without any issues other then startup when cold it revs up to apx 2000 rpm, slows down to apx 500 and back up to 2000 before is settles on 760rpm.

Google search ends up with:
-Air leak
-Maf gone bad.

Check the Live reading of maf and values are way low.

Where should i start checking for leaks? Any special vacuumlines that often fails?

Regarding new Maf Etka shows two different: 077 133 471H and 077 133 471HX
Seekpart24.com claims they both refer to Bosch no:0 986 280 213. Is this Correct?

Engine code AQH

Any thoughts would be very appreciated

Yes, this is correct. I just checked.

FYI: If VAG part number number has additional letter X in the end that means that part number was remanufactured by Audi. Nothing wrong with that BTW.

Can't help with fire and smoke logic between your error and MAF. Have you changed these hoses? They all need to be changed if car is more than 8 years old. http://www.audipages.com/Tech_Articl...sereplace.html

'X' at the end means they require your old unit in exchange, it's excactly the same part only difference is that price is higher if you do not exchange your old part.

Well then..

Changed all the vacuum lines today and took her for a spinn. No fault as of yet.

Under Engine->Mess.blocks-> Group 3, the figures have changed

Old Vacuum:

760 rpm: 4 G/S. ----- 2.2% Load ----- Timing. apx. 12
5000 rpm. 40-50 G/S. ----- 60%. Load ----- Timing: forgot

New Vacuum Lines

760 rpm. 6-8 G/S ----- 2.7% Load ---- Timing: 10-15
5000 rpm: 180-285 G/S. ---- 97%.Load ---- Timing : Hard to read

According to Just Ben in this post under G/S should be much higher on idle

Press here

Any suggestions ?

Here is the correct data from the horses mouth (ElsaWin)

Your new values look fine at idle, if a bit high. I have seen around 8g/s at idle recently too.

285g/s looks good too at 5000rpm. Plug in VAGCom and select log values and go for a little run, make sure you hit the red line at least once, then plot a graph in excel.



I found a old graph from my previous MAF which was working ok (as far as I know). Rpm/100 for easy comparison.
